Continuing on with our miniseries of interviews with successful individuals within the property industry, Rob talks to Mark Smith, a barrister based at Cotswold Barristers, Cheltenham.

As a tax expert, Mark, on behalf of 6,200 landlords, led a legal team responsible for recovering £27million of unlawfully charged mortgage interest from West Bromwich Building Society in 2016.

In association with Property 118, he has been the guiding light behind robust strategies to allow rental businesses to incorporate without re-financing. Over a hundred businesses have successfully done so to date, thanks to Mark.

In this special interview, Mark shares his advice for success, as well as his insights into the future of property investment, his opinions on how Brexit will influence the market, and how he began in the business.

KEY TAKEAWAYS 

  • Tax Planning, Tax Avoidance and Tax Evasion are different things: Tax Planning involves structuring a business in compliance with the law and HMRC practices. Tax Avoidance is a way of paying minimal to no tax using as many methods as possible to pay as little as possible. Tax Evasion is the non-payment of tax and is a criminal offence.
  • Mark is often surprised at the lack of knowledge among property investors regarding tax laws and regulations that can be helpful or detrimental to their income. He puts this down to the commonly held belief that many coming into the property investment industry seem to feel that they are not actually running a business. Ideally, Mark would like to see this attitude to be corrected.
  • Section 24 was designed to level the playing field between property investors and first-time buyers trying to get onto the property ladder. It only applies to people who pay self-assessment income tax on their property income.

  • When it comes to consulting a tax expert, Mark advises speaking to one as soon as possible once a decision has been made to enter the industry. Not only will it help you to understand the many regulations you need to adhere to, but it can also save you money and time. There may be a raft of measures your expert can help you with from the start.
  • Property investment is hard work, and you are entitled to run it in the best and most efficient way possible so as to reap the maximum rewards from it. This is why it’s definitely worth seeking professional help so as to best structure your tax plan. Mark does not advocate shady methods of avoiding tax but does suggest that there may be many legal avenues through which less tax can be paid, thereby increasing your benefits.
  • On the back on Mark’s famous case against the West Bromwich Building Society in 2016, he began to work with Property 118 in order to see to it that over two hundred businesses have been able to be incorporated, as well as advising on trust structures and partnership structures.
  • So far, Mark’s only experience of the “Brexit Effect” in terms of property has been a tailing off of interest from EU citizens wishing to invest, or even rent in Britain, which is completely understandable. Until the full terms and effects of Brexit are known, no definite plans or stability in the market can be assured.

ABOUT THE GUEST

 Mark Smith is a well-known barrister within the private rented sector. He led the legal team that recovered £27million of unlawfully charged mortgage interest from West Bromwich Building Society in 2016 on behalf of 6,200 landlords (Mark Alexander v West Bromwich).

In association with Property118, he has designed robust strategies to allow rental businesses to incorporate without refinancing, and over 100 businesses have successfully done so to date from the introduction of the BICT in November 2015.
